Personalizing web surfing with semantically enriched personal profiles

Personalization mechanisms on the web today are clumsy and obtrusive, because users need to log in to multiple websites and enter their personal information and preferences separately for each. In addition, the user profile is different for each website and cannot be combined with other information on the web. Using Semantic Web technologies, in particular FOAF, we can identify the person browsing to the website. In this paper, we propose an extension of the HTTP GET method to include a new parameter that points to the URL of the user’s FOAF file. This simple, but powerful extension enables the web server to use information contained in the person’s FOAF file to personalize the web pages returned. We also present a proof-of-concept implementation by customizing our institute welcome page using a visitor’s FOAF file.
